Current affairs along with general knowledge are an integral part of any government or competitive exams. Now a days it holds a significant weightage in any exam. It has such a limitless syllabus that even when you study it daily, you would not be able to complete it thoroughly. Since it is a vast subject and you have to indulge in other subjects as well so you cannot excel at it unless you have thirst to know more.

General knowledge is one of the most important sections in the government exam. It can help you to score good marks because it is an independent part and doesn’t involve any hard work. You just need to keep yourself updated regarding current affairs, sports and books. These are the few things which every person needs to get prepared for competitive exams. 

Recent examinations analysis of SSCUPSC and Railway Banking Exams shows that the number of questions from the current affairs are increasing every year. In Combined Defence Services Examination, even the general knowledge questions from History and Polity are based on the current events that took place in the last year.

Also, in SSC the current affairs question can be asked from any event, national or international, that took place in the last six months. This explains the importance of the current affairs for the government examinations.

Hence, here are some tips to equip you for current affairs for competitive exams:

·      Books: Books are the widely used and reliable source for preparing current affair. There are a lot of books available universally online, offline, shopping portals.

·      Magazines: This magazine is especially for upsc exams and specially designed for UPSC students. It Includes a wide range of topics like current affairs, Indian history, polity, geography, economy and general science. It contains providing the material in both English and Hindi to reach the maximum number of students. 

·      Apps & Websites: Websites & Apps are widely available as now everyone has access to the internet. There is various application which provides 10-20 summarized bi-lingual current affairs for a quicker read. It improves the knowledge besides; it is easy to remember events through visuals. Therefore watch news channels regularly. 

·      Quizzes: Quizzes are also effective in remembering current affair. Time quiz section that test student is another key to learn things as hundreds of new things happen every day.

·      Newspaper: Newspaper not only covers the national & international news but also covers issues of sports, business and politics. Some of the best newspapers are The Hindu, Indian express, and others. It not only helps you to stay up to date but improves your English, vocabulary, reading & understanding skills. 

·      YouTube: It has become the most favorite spot to gain knowledge. Any topic can be easily found & helps you immensely to revise current affairs and for the last-minute preparation, you just need to find a best channel for you to learn from videos and tutorial. Also give online mock test to test how much you know and make note of new points it is very essential as you cannot waste time by searching and reading it again and again.
